Accents

On the east coast
They will boast tongues
Stress most when pitched.

Each of the town
Will pass down how
Theirs sound in talk.

From New York to
Penn state you will
find new forms said.

Not like those in
Cape Cod being not
Like Maine as same.

They all have flaws
As south drawls and
Not crawls in west.

A Day In the Life: Rj

Morning springs,
when daylight breaks,
when alarm bell rings,
for me to wake.

Day begins
with oblivious staring
and endless pondering
for an idea to set in.

Day proceeds,
going through cyclic motions,
going at languid speed,
to reach its conclusion.

Evening falls,
ending earlier endeavors
welcoming quiet stupor
as nighttime drawls.

Pride of Place - Piano

Four-legged guard patrols the papered wall,
Stood by whispering windowpane wind drawls
She is grand, grandiose hardwood keys small
And all across the lounge room rug, she sprawls.
Four-legged guard waltzes to the evening ball.
She dances in her homestead in A minor calls,
The acoustic pride echoes bold and tall
And the chorus chords charms the hall.
